Following on from a free version released last year, Shattered Glass Audio has released the full version of Code Red, which they say is inspired by two versions of the classic, all tube, British console form the 1960s most closely associated with the sound of The Beatles.
A spokesperson told us, "The original, 'Pop' and 'Classic', EQs had fixed characteristic frequencies and Qs so we thought it would be nice to make the EQ fully adjustable. While we were at it we added two more mid bands and a high pass filter. Fear not, the original EQs are still available, as presets. Two preamp models, based on the full circuit simulation, accurately emulate preamps used in two versions of the original console this plug-in is based on."
